> On 4/29/21 11:31 AM, Zhengxun Li wrote:
> > The Clocking Wizard IP supports clock circuits customized
> > to your clocking requirements. The wizard support for
> > dynamically reconfiguring the clocking primitives for
> > Multiply, Divide, Phase Shift/Offset, or Duty Cycle.
> > 
> > Limited by uboot clk uclass without set_phase API, this
> > patch only provides set_rate to modify the frequency.

> > +   struct clkwzd *priv = dev_get_priv(dev);
> 
> It is not like this.
> 
> This is of_to_plat. It means you are taking memory from
> dev_get_plat(dev); here.

Okay, got it.

> > +   fdt_addr_t addr;
> > +   u64 clk_in1, vco_clk;
> > +   u32 cfg;
> > +
> > +   addr = dev_read_addr(dev);
> > +   if (addr == FDT_ADDR_T_NONE)
> > +      return -EINVAL;
> 
> This is fine.
> 
> > +
> > +   priv->base = (void __iomem *)addr;
> 
> But this assignment should be done in probe where you copy data from
> plat structures to priv structures.

Do you mean priv->base = (void __iomem *)plat->addr?
 
> > +
> > +   clk_in1 = dev_read_u32_default(dev, "clock-frequency", 0);
> 
> This is not the part of DT binding. You should be able to get that
> frequencies via clock framework.

Can you provide some hints about this? I am new to clock driver.

> > +
> > +   /* Read clock configuration registers */
> > +   cfg = readl(priv->base + FBOUT_CFG);
> > +
> > +   /* Recalculate VCO rate */
> > +   if (cfg & FBOUT_FRAC_EN)
> > +      vco_clk = DIV_ROUND_DOWN_ULL(clk_in1 *
> > +                    ((FBOUT_GET_MUL(cfg) * 1000) +
> > +                     FBOUT_GET_FRAC(cfg)),
> > +                    1000);
> > +   else
> > +      vco_clk = clk_in1 * FBOUT_GET_MUL(cfg);
> > +
> > +   priv->vco_clk = DIV_ROUND_DOWN_ULL(vco_clk, FBOUT_GET_DIV(cfg));
> 
> And all of this should be in probe.
> 
> of_to_plat function is here just to read data from DT and save it to
> platdata structure. The reason is that you can create that platdata
> structures yourself and you can support also !DT case.

Okay, got it.
